On this episode of the Hoop Genius Podcast, Mo Mooncey and Coach Brendan Suhr break down the biggest NBA storylines coming out of Christmas and into the new year. The Spurs continue to dominate OKC and look far ahead of schedule, raising serious questions about Thunder matchups in a playoff series. JJ Redick publicly challenges the Lakers, but is calling out veterans like LeBron the right move - or a coaching mistake?

We dig into why point differential matters more than record, why the Lakers’ wins may be misleading, and which Western Conference teams are built for playoff basketball. Plus: Jokic’s historic numbers, Steph Curry getting trapped late, Toronto’s big win over Golden State, Giannis’ controversial dunk, the Bucks’ ceiling, Cleveland’s injury spiral, and whether Boston’s culture makes Jaylen Brown an MVP-level force.

This episode also looks ahead to 2026 league trends, half-court offense in the playoffs, and which teams are rising or falling as the season settles in. Real basketball talk. No narratives.
